Back in December last year, we’ve got an information Astraware is “taking another look” at the Symbian platform. One year later, our wait is over…

One of the largest mobile games developers for Windows Mobile and Palm OS games is officially entering the Symbian market. At the moment, Astraware have only confirmed support for the UIQ platform, but somehow it makes business sense to support S60 as well at some point in the future.
According to the official release, during Q1 2008 a “selection of Astraware’s own games and popular licensed titles” will be released for the Symbian UIQ based devices…
